Nutritious Instant Noodles

Nissin's All-In Noodles are Packed with the Necessary Nutrients

Instant noodles are often the option of convenience when one is looking for a fast meal and Nissin took health-conscious approaches into consideration with the launch of the 'All-In Noodles.' The instant noodle is made up of nutritious factors that check all the boxes of what one's body needs within a day.

This includes all the necessary protein, minerals, and vitamins. All of this is packed in the noodles as that itself features 13 different vitamins, 13 minerals, dietary fibers, and protein in the noodle starch itself. In doing so, Nissin unveils that it preserved both flavor and texture whilst eliminating 40% of carbohydrates in comparison to regular ramen noodles. The All-In Noodles arrive in four flavors -- Tom Yum, Tantan, Abura, and plain.
